CES 2024: 480 kw EV fast-charging solution unveiled

05 January 2024
The fast charging EV stations that Zerova will be introducing at CES 2024. Source: Zerova

Electric vehicle (EV) charging vendor Zerova Technologies will unveil a new high-power DC charger at the world’s largest trade show, CES 2024.

EV charging made a big splash at CES 2023 and it is likely to be just as popular if not more this year particularly as automotive OEMs are upping their commitments to electrification.

The EV chargers deliver up to 480 kW of power for fast charging and contain single or dual 21.5 inch media displays, 7 inch display for streamlined public charging or a 7 inch or 10 inch display for fleet use. The chargers are also available in a 360 kW version.

Other features of the EV chargers include:

  • Intelligent dynamic power sharing
  • ISO15118 support for plug-in-charger and auto charge
  • OCPP 2.0 support
  • CCS1, CCS2, NACS, GBT, CHAdeMO compatibility
  • Modular design
  • Energy Star certification
  • Advanced remote diagnostics
  • Cyber security (Q2)
  • Compliance with CTEP/NTEP standards
